6. How to Apply a New Probe Cover

(1) Place a probe cover onto the storage case hole with paper side upwards. Align the cover to

fit the hole exactly.

(2) Take the unit, vertically penetrate the probe into the center part of the probe cover.

(3) Completely push the probe into the probe cover holder hole. Push firmly.

(4) After feeling a slight click, take out the probe. The cover should be securely attached.

Please Note: Unit is calibrated to work with probe covers. Only use of ADC

®

probe covers ensures accu-

racy and hygienic use.

• In order to avoid spreading germs, please use a new probe

cover for each measurement.

• Check to ensure probe cover is fitted on firmly before use

(please see the diagrams).

• If the probe cover is broken, discard and apply a new one immediately.

7. Directions for Use

Important: Prior to every measurement, fit a new undamaged Probe Cover on the measuring

probe. Failure to do so may result in incorrect temperature readings.

1. Press the ON/OFF button. The display is activated to show all symbols for 2 seconds. (Fig. 1)

2. The last measurement reading will be shown on the display automatically for 3 seconds

with the “M“ symbol visible. (Fig. 2)

3. A beep sound is heard. The °C or °F symbol will flash. The thermometer is ready to

measure. (Fig. 3)

4. Straighten the ear canal by pulling the outer ear up and back to give a clear view of the

eardrum.

• Children ages 1 year to adult: Pull the ear up and back. (Fig. 4)
